Ramban , 03 Mar 2021

Deputy Commissioner, Ramban, Mussarat Islam today presided over the weekly Block Diwas camp here at Batote. Similar camps were also held at four other designated locations including Ramban, Banihal, Sangaldan and Ukhral blocks.BDC Chairman, Batote, Rajeshwar Kumar; SSP, Haseeb-ur-Rehman; DDC, Member, Jagveer Dass; CEO, PDA, Sachin Dev Singh Jamwal; ACD, Zameer Ahmed; Assistant Commissioner Revenue, Dhirender Sharma, and various other senior officers from different departments besides PRIs, MC members and a large number of people attended  Block Diwas.The DC listened patiently to the issues raised by the public during block diwas and asked the concerned departments  for early redress of the same. Speaking on the occasion, the DC gave a brief resume of initiatives taken by the district administration to redress the public grievances, besides improving the public delivery system.Responding to the issue of falling business in Batote area due to the diversion of traffic through Chanani- Nashri tunnel, the Deputy Commissioner constituted a committee headed by ACR to look into creation of opportunities in the tour and travel sector.   He directed the AD Tourism to explore the possibilities to accelerate economic activities under the tourism sector in Ramban besides providing logistic support to local youth to set up business at Sanasar and Patnitop. Responding to the issues pertaining to PDA, the CEO assured the public that he shall propose certain projects   to boost the tourism activities in Batote and catchment area. Earlier, PRIs and locals of Block Batote including  Thopal, Chakwa ,  Dharmoond, Bomwari, Sana, Sanasar, Rakhjrogh and Shampa Panchayats  apprised the DC about their issues related to basic needs.  They demanded  augmentation of power and water supply  infrastructure, Extension of Aadhar enrollment drive, enhancement of wages of MGNREGA workers, ambulance alongwith driver for Sanasar, water sports activities in Baghlihar Dam,   renovation of schools, adequate staff in health and education institutions, up-gradation of link roads,  sanction of PMAY houses, solar lights for Panchayats, repair of hand pumps,  employment for youth in ongoing national projects and other issues of public interest.The DC directed the officers to resolve all the issues pertaining to their respective departments.In his address the SSP sought support from the public to eradicate drug trafficking.
